Computational Knowledge Engine - Stephen Wolfram

This is amazing. Check out a "sneak preview" of Stephen Wolfram's Computational Knowledge Engine. Watch the video, then start experimenting with your own searches. This is only the beginning, an "alpha" version. It is about to "go live".

It is designed to "compute answers to your specific questions." See also a much longer talk by Stephen Wolfram at the Berkman Center for Internet & Society at Harvard University. The last question (1:40 minutes) asks how libraries will use or not use Wolfram/alpha.
